The EPA highly recommends working with a specialist over attempting Do it yourself bed bug splashing. Some typical mistakes that can transform bed insect repellent harmful include: Using a chemical labeled for outside use inside. Acquiring sprays from unconfirmed online merchants. Using sprays to the skin. Pest Control Houston Bed Bugs A1. Applying spray to furniture products or textiles that are not on the label.



Spraying over and over again since you think it will certainly do away with bed insects swiftly likewise postures health and wellness risks and can trigger bed pests to become resistant, making the spray inefficient. In addition to positioning wellness dangers for member of the family and pets, bed insect spray errors can leave your home uninhabitable.

What it is: Desiccant chemicals destroy the bed pests' protective outer layer and then dehydrate them till they pass away. The desiccants used as bed bug pesticides are diatomaceous planet (DE) and boric acid. Pros: It can be used in cracks and crevices where bed bugs hide. It's also believed to be difficult for bed bugs to develop a resistance to this.

An incorrect application can Home Page trigger health and wellness troubles in those that inhale it. What it is: The artificial kind of nicotine, neonicotinoids, is absorbed with the skin. It causes the nicotinic receptors of a bed insect's central nerves to overstimulate the nerves, leading to paralysis then fatality. Neonicotinoids can take a couple of days to a little over a week typically to function.
